Study on the occurrence symptoms and control techniques of watermelon leaf spot disease

Abstract:

This study investigated the field occurrence symptoms of watermelon leaf spot disease, isolated and identified its pathogenic fungus, and further evaluated the field control efficacy of 10% difenoconazole water dispersible granules, 500 g·L-1 iprodione suspension, 250 g·L-1 azoxystrobin suspension, 250 g·L-1 pyraclostrobin emulsifiable concentrate and 25% prochloraz·carbendazim wettable powder through field efficacy trials. The results showed that the pathogenic fungus of watermelon leaf spot disease was Cercospora citrullina. And the field efficacy trials result showed that 500 g·L-1 iprodione suspension, 10% difenoconazole water dispersible granules, and 25% prochloraz·carbendazim wettable powder could effectively controll watermelon leaf spot disease, with control efficacy of 85.4%, 82.0%, and 76.4%, respectively. These fungicides were also safe to watermelon, providing valuable reference for the field control of watermelon leaf spot disease.
